Top Cities to Visit for Halloween

Salem, Massachusetts, USA

Salem, Massachusetts, USA

Why Visit: Known as the “Witch City,” Salem is often considered the best city for Halloween in the U.S., with a rich history of witch trials dating back to 1692. Today, it’s transformed into the ultimate Halloween destination.

What to Do: Join the Haunted Happenings Festival, visit the Salem Witch Museum, or go on a candlelit ghost walk.

New Orleans, USA

New Orleans, Louisiana, USA

Why Visit: Famous for its vibrant Halloween celebrations, haunted history, and lively street parties. The city’s unique blend of French, Spanish, and Creole culture makes it a spooky yet festive destination.

What to Do: Join the annual Krewe of Boo parade, explore haunted French Quarter tours, and enjoy themed bars and costume contests.

London, UK

London, England

Why Visit: London blends traditional Halloween customs with modern attractions, offering everything from spooky history to family-friendly events.

What to Do: Explore the London Dungeon, attend Halloween-themed West End shows, and join night ghost tours around the city’s historic streets.

Transylvania, Romania

Why Visit: The birthplace of the Dracula legend and a destination full of medieval castles, eerie landscapes, and Gothic charm.

What to Do: Visit Bran Castle, join a Dracula-themed party, or attend the Sighisoara Halloween Festival.

Tokyo, Japan

Tokyo, Japan

Why Visit: Tokyo offers a unique mix of pop culture, street parades, and costume extravaganzas, making Halloween a vibrant urban celebration.

What to Do: Take part in the Shibuya Crossing Halloween parade, visit theme cafes with spooky menus, and enjoy seasonal events at Tokyo Disneyland.

Halloween Festivals & Signature Events

• North America: Salem’s Haunted Happenings (family-friendly), New Orleans’ Krewe of Boo Parade (family-friendly) & vampire masquerades (adult-focused).

• Europe: Transylvania’s Bran Castle Halloween Party (adult-focused), London Dungeon Live Shows (adult-focused).

• Asia: Tokyo’s Shibuya Street Halloween (all ages but best for teens & young adults), Sanrio Puroland Halloween (family-friendly theme park event).

👉 Family-Friendly Picks: Salem, Tokyo, and New Orleans parades.
👉 Adult-Focused Fun: Transylvania’s castle parties and London’s haunted pubs.

How Much Does Halloween Travel Cost?

DestinationFlights (Round Trip)Hotels (Per Night)Event TicketsBudget TotalLuxury Total
New Orleans, USA$250–$500 (domestic)$100–$300$30–$100~$600~$1,200+
Salem, USA$200–$450 (domestic)$150–$400$20–$80~$700~$1,300+
Transylvania, RO$600–$900 (intl.)$70–$200$50–$120~$1,200~$2,000+
London, UK$500–$800 (intl.)$150–$500$40–$150~$1,300~$2,500+
Tokyo, Japan$700–$1,200 (intl.)$120–$400Free–$100~$1,500~$2,700+
